Transaction a123859514aebb1707bba3a4c2f8ea0d283970d6d6e457430195944198363aa0
1 Input
1 Output
-
a123859514aebb1707bba3a4c2f8ea0d283970d6d6e457430195944198363aa0:0
- value
- 87976650
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2c99dc5b96d7a2c5182d3b2f570383eaa0c1b5b
- address
- bc1qutyem3ded4azc5vz6we02upc864qcx6mejx40k